If the milk is left in the pitcher and the temperature drops to 122☏ (50☌), it will automatically start operating again to reheat or refroth it. One distinctive feature of the Bodum Bistro is that it can heat your milk to 158☏ (70☌). Unlike the other electric frothers on this list, the Bodum Bistro doesn’t deliver cold foam. It features a 10-oz (295-mL) heating capacity, and about half of that for frothing. It has one whisk that works both for making hot foam and for heating. This unit includes two main parts: the power base and the electrical pitcher. It features the lowest price among the electric frothers on this list, excluding the handheld and manual options. The Bodum Bistro Electric Milk Frother delivers dense and creamy foam. Worth noting, Breville also tops our list of the best espresso machines. While typically less expensive than electric models, you’ll need to put in a few minutes of pumping to achieve a solid froth. Manual frothers utilize a hand pump to create foam for your favorite beverages. On the downside, they’re typically not as powerful as electric units. They’re inexpensive, easy to use, and generally small in size. Handheld or motorized whisk frothers are battery-powered units with a small round whisk at the end. Many electric frothers also heat your milk, which is great news if you enjoy your latte or cappuccino piping hot. Just pour in your milk, press a button, and voila. They’re the most expensive type of milk frother, but in return they require virtually no effort to use. Plug-in milk frothers harness the power of electricity to make your milk bubbly and airy. Here’s a quick breakdown of the different types of milk frothers you can buy.
